Vegan Recipe of the Week- Ch'ken and Vegetable Jalfrezi

This is a super quick and easy vegan curry to make on a week night when you need something filling, warming and fast.

Serves 2-3

Ingredients:

2 Carrots
6 Green Beans
Half a packet of Chicken Style Pieces (I use Morrisons)
1 Large Onion
2 Cloves Garlic
1 Red Chilli
1 Tin of Plum Tomatoes
1 Tbsp Apple Cyder Vinegar
1 Tsp Turmeric
1 Tsp Dried Coriander
1 Tsp Cumin
1 Tsp Chilli Powder
1 Tsp Curry Powder
2 Tbsp Tomato Puree
1/2 Pint Water
Olive Oil







Method:

Peel the carrots and slice. Cut the beans into quarters.


Put the carrots and beans into a pan of salted water and bring to the boil. Simmer for 10 minutes then drain and set aside.



Put the garlic and onion into a food processor and pulse until finely chopped. Remove the onions and garlic and put to one side. Place the tinned tomatoes and chilli into the food processor and pulse until smooth. 



In a pan, heat some olive oil and add the onion and garlic and stir fry for a few minutes.


Add the chilli and tomatoes to the pan and stir in.


Next add the apple cyder vinegar, tomato puree, herbs and spices to the pan and stir in well.


Add the Chicken Style Pieces to the pan and stir to coat them with the sauce.


Next add the water and bring the sauce to the boil. Simmer for around 5 minutes. Then add in the drained vegetables.


Stir regularly and simmer for around 10 minutes until the sauce has thickened and the chicken style pieces are cooked through.



Once the sauce is thickened serve immediately with your favourite steamed rice.





This curry keeps in the fridge for 48 hours and can be frozen. I often double the quantity and freeze the extra portions for another day.

Vegan Recipe of the Week - Stuffed Romero Peppers


This week's recipe is a lovely warming, filling meal with tastes inspired from the Mediterranean.

Stuffed Romero Peppers

Serves 2-3 

Ingredients:

2-3 Romero Peppers
1 small onion
1 clove garlic (or 1 tsp Lazy Garlic)
Half a red chilli (or half tsp Lazy Chilli)
1 small tin sweetcorn - drained
2-3 green beans
2 Tbsp salsa
2 Tbsp tomato puree
50g steamed rice
40g vegan mozzarella grated
dash Henderson's Relish (or vegan Worcestershire sauce)
Salt 
Pepper
Olive oil
2 tsp Italian herbs
1 tsp onion powder
Salad (to garnish)







Method:

Preheat the oven to 210C (190C Fan).
Cut the peppers in half lengthways and discard and seeds.
Drizzle the peppers with a little olive oil, salt and pepper and place in the pre heated oven for around 15 minutes whilst you prepare the filling.



Chop the onion, chilli and garlic roughly and add to a pan with a little olive oil. Stir fry for a minute or so and add the chopped green beans.







Stir fry for another 2 minutes and then add the sweetcorn.



Next add the salsa, tomato puree, onion powder and Henderson's and stir through.

Add the steamed rice to the pan and combine.



Take the peppers out of the oven and fill the peppers with the filling, pile it on generously.



Next sprinkle with grated vegan mozzarella and Italian herbs, drizzle with a little more olive oil and return to the oven for a further 10 minutes until the cheese is melted.




Remove from the oven and serve 1-2 pepper halves per person with a side salad garnish.
